Kastor lets ChatGPT, or another MCP client, work with files on your machine.

You choose the folders it can touch. The client can then read files, edit code, run checks, inspect git changes, and use a few Codex-like workflow tools.

Kastor is not another AI agent. It is the local tool server. The thinking still happens in ChatGPT or the MCP client you connect.

It is also not Codex itself. Codex is an agent experience with its own runtime. Kastor is the bridge that gives an MCP-capable client controlled access to your local files, shell checks, git state, and workflow helpers.

Permissions

Start small.

kastor init asks for one of these presets:

  • project: only the folder you run setup from
  • projects: one or more project folders
  • power: broad access on a private machine

For public examples, use project or projects.

Do not share a setup that allows C:\, /, or your whole home folder. That is fine for your own private machine if you know what you are doing. It is a bad default for anyone else.

If you want full-PC access, make it a private-machine choice. Do not put that in a tutorial, template, screenshot, or shared config.

Config Files

Kastor writes local config here by default:

~/.kastor/config.json
~/.kastor/auth.json

Keep auth.json private. It contains the owner password used when a client asks to connect.

Kastor still accepts old DEVSPACE_* environment variables for compatibility, but new setups should use KASTOR_*.

Important values:

KASTOR_ALLOWED_ROOTS=/absolute/path/to/your/project
KASTOR_PUBLIC_BASE_URL=https://your-domain.example.com
KASTOR_OAUTH_OWNER_TOKEN=change-me-to-a-long-random-secret

Tunnel

ChatGPT cannot reach 127.0.0.1 on your PC. You need a public HTTPS URL that forwards to Kastor.

Common choices:

  • ngrok
  • Cloudflare Tunnel
  • Tailscale Funnel
  • your own reverse proxy

Point the tunnel to:

http://127.0.0.1:7676

Then run:

KASTOR_PUBLIC_BASE_URL=https://your-domain.example.com node dist/cli.js serve

Main Tools

  • open_workspace: open an allowed project folder
  • read, write, edit, apply_patch: inspect and change files
  • grep, glob, ls, size_top: find code and files
  • git_status, git_diff, git_stage, git_commit, git_publish: inspect and prepare git work
  • run_checks, self_test: run verification
  • task_plan: save objectives, checkpoints, reviews, resume packets, and summaries
  • rule_check: check risky steps before doing them
  • computer_use: optional Windows UI control

Safety

Treat an approved MCP client like a developer sitting at your PC.

  • Allow only folders you are willing to expose.
  • Review diffs before committing.
  • Do not commit .env, ~/.kastor/auth.json, tunnel URLs, or logs.
  • Keep KASTOR_ALLOWED_HOSTS specific. Do not use * outside debugging.
  • Use a tunnel URL you control.

npm Name

The plain kastor package name has an old unpublished record on npm, so do not count on it for public publishing.

Use a scoped package name such as:

@mnod/kastor

The command can still be kastor; the npm package name and CLI command do not have to match.
